Rep. Mike Castle, R-Del., said several developments bode well for climate-change legislation: the arrival of a new president and new chairman of the House Energy and Commerce Committee, the growing cooperation of businesses and the realization that such legislation will open up new market opportunities.

"I think all these things combined will give us the opportunity to see something happen in the course of this year," said Castle, who supports a cap-and-trade program.
